Ikea Circulation Pump Failure

Dishwasher fills with water but the wash cycle is very quiet and dishes come out dirty; spray arms do not seem to move.

Possible Causes

Seized circulation pump motor, Foreign object in impeller, Burned-out motor winding, Faulty start capacitor (if fitted)

How to Fix / Troubleshooting

Safety first: Turn off power and allow hot water to cool before working inside.

  • Verify water level: Confirm the tub has adequate water. If low, address fill issues first.
  • Check spray arm movement: Start a cycle, wait a few minutes, then open the door quickly. If spray arms are in the same position and dishes are barely wet, circulation is not occurring.
  • Inspect for debris: Remove filters and look into the pump intake for broken glass or debris blocking the impeller. Remove carefully.

If the pump still does not run or only hums, the circulation pump and motor assembly likely needs replacement, which is a complex under-base repair best done by a technician.
